SPS 'Air' - the breath of life in punnet design

SPS 'Air' is a breath of fresh air in packaging. The latest revolutionary soft fruit punnet breathes longer life into products. It will be unveiled on the Sharpak stand at Fruit Logistica in February.

Sharpak's reputation for leading edge innovation in design, materials technology and environmental credentials has combined to deliver a fresh produce punnet. SPS 'Air' is a new concept in packaging. The idea flows from the will to see fruit when bought as fresh as the day it was harvested  and still keeping fresh for as long as possible once purchased and refrigerated at home. 

The new soft fruit punnet offers significant air flow improvements over conventional punnets. The base allows for superior transpiration through lateral vents permitting the soft fruit to breathe more easily and therefore aiding fruit conservation. The vents are sloping at the base.

The vents will always be free for improved ventilation. And because the vents slope this allows for unimpeded airflow even when the punnets are stacked. Further there is no risk of debris entering the tray from punched holes
